Season Recap
While the 2015-16 season was expected to be a rebuilding year for Panther Volleyball, it turned out to be a very strong campaign for the Team
Only three players returned from the previous season forming a strong nucleus who were joined by an impressive group of skilled, hard-working and determined volleyball student-athletes.
Head Coach Kevin MacAdam and assistant Phil O'Neill were thrilled to see the team develop so quickly, and while not playing in either the AUS or ACAA league, the team was committed, played locally, worked hard to arrange competitive opportunities where possible, and continued to establish itself as a quality post-secondary volleyball program.
The team played in three off-Island tournaments and several exhibition matches against ACAA teams this year, and made the playoffs in all but one tournament.
Seven of the team's thirteen players came from off-Island this year, and all thirteen are eligible to return next season.
The UPEI Women's Volleyball program continues to grow, and the team would like to thank both the University's Athletic Department, and the local sports media, for the tremendous support provided again this year.
The team looks forward to an exciting 2016-17 season.
